1、 web.config配置如下:
<system.web>
<httpHandlers>
<add verb="POST,GET" path="ajaxpro/*.ashx" type="AjaxPro.AjaxHandlerFactory, AjaxPro.2"/>
</httpHandlers>
</system.web>
2、添加引用AjaxPro.2.dll
3、后台:
using System;
using System.Collections.Generic;
using System.Linq;
using System.Web;
using System.Web.UI;
using System.Web.UI.WebControls;
using AjaxPro;
public partial class MainPage : System.Web.UI.Page
{
protected void Page_Load(object sender, EventArgs e)
{
AjaxPro.Utility.RegisterTypeForAjax(typeof(MainPage),this.Page);
}
[AjaxPro.AjaxMethod]
public string GetServerTime()
{
return DateTime.Now.ToString();
}
}
4、前台:
<script language="javascript" type="text/javascript">
function getAjax() {
var oType =MainPage.GetServerTime().value;
if(oType==1)
{
.......
}
}
</script>
<input id="comit" type="button" value="Ok" onclick="getAjax()" />版权声明:本文为博主原创文章,未经博主允许不得转载。
原文地址:http://blog.csdn.net/wyl900606/article/details/46927319